Bournemouth vs Brentford Match Preview
Bournemouth’s recent run of results has been built on defensive discipline and steady chance creation. They have conceded only 0.83 goals per game across their last six league outings while scoring 1.5 per match, showing balance rather than reliance on the high-scoring affairs they were involved in at the start of the season. Their latest fixture produced a 1-1 draw with Sunderland, extending their unbeaten streak and confirming their ability to grind out results even when not at their sharpest in attack.
Brentford, meanwhile, continue to operate as one of the league’s more direct attacking sides. They have scored 44 goals in 28 matches, matching Bournemouth’s output but with fewer draws due to their riskier approach. Their last match saw a late Mikkel Damsgaard winner secure a 4-3 success, highlighting both their scoring power and defensive vulnerability. Igor Thiago leads their scoring charts with 18 goals this season, and the forward’s physical presence remains a focal point of Brentford’s attacking approach.
Head to head trends favor Brentford, who are unbeaten in seven league meetings with Bournemouth and have won five of those encounters. They also won the reverse fixture convincingly earlier in the campaign. However, current form suggests the gap between the teams has narrowed, with Bournemouth’s improved defensive structure reducing the likelihood of another high-margin result.
With a short turnaround after Matchweek 28, it is little surprise that both sides are blighted with injuries. Brentford should welcome Caoimhin Kelleher back to the squad, but will travel without Vitaly Janelt and Josh Dasilva. Aaron Hickey is also a doubt after picing up an injury at the weekend. Bournemouth could be without Evanilson after he picked up a dead leg on Saturday, and long-term absentees Lewis Cook, Justin Kluivert and Ben Gannon-Doak will also miss this fixture.
